Einstürzende Neubauten

Strategies Against Architecture III: 1991-2001 (Mute)

The third entry in the long-running Strategies series documents a fully ripe Einstürzende Neubauten that has progressed from the sheet-metal rhythms that helped define “industrial” music to a more nuanced sound carpentry. The always riveting Blixa Bargeld remains the world’s most underrated singer/whisperer/screamer, in any language. The smattering of live tracks, as well as the fascinating notes that accompany each song, perfectly channel the unpredictable, wildly inventive brilliance of these Teutonic icons.
